A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the installation and maintenance of temporary traffic control zones, including signage, channelizing devices, and pavement markings, to ensure safety during construction activities. This work is essential for managing traffic flow and protecting both workers and the public in construction areas. The contract is issued by the Texas Department of Transportation and classified under NAICS code 561990, which covers a range of support services. This subcontract opportunity was posted on May 8, 2026, with a response deadline of June 2, 2026. While specific location details and set-aside designations are not provided, the contract is intended to support Texas transportation projects requiring temporary traffic control measures. The Texas Department of Transportation oversees the solicitation, and additional information is accessible through their procurement portal.
